An analysis for injury speciation of occupants in frontal collision between SUV and middle sized sedan type vehicles

Abstract

Recently, AACN (Advanced Automatic Collision Notification) that presupposed cooperation with emergency life-saving organizations is expected. Therefore, emergency life-saving organizations must recognize injury speciation of patients, as quickly as possible. So, the author tried the traffic accident analyzing method by statistical data analysis from combing analysis items analysis items for main site of injury and analysis items for injury contents (indicated in the traffic accident statistics vote by Japanese National Police Agency). And furthermore it is necessary to improve the safety of vehicles not only for same class collisions but also for collisions between vehicles of different types (e.g., between SUVs and sedans). In this study, the author applied the method of analysis as described above for frontal collision between SUVs and middle sedans, and analyzed using statistical data stored in ITARDA (Institute for Traffic Accident Research and Data Analysis). In the case of fatal or severe injuries, it is shown that the component rate of chest fracture of middle sedan drivers is higher than that of SUVs. It is supposed that the difference in these rates is caused by the vertical offset configuration between the frames of the two different types of vehicles when they crash into each other.
